how can we calculate the weight of a ms sheet when we know its dimensions in mm?
Answers were Sorted based on User's Feedback
Answer / deepak
weight=mass*gravity
mass=volume*density(7.85/1000 gm/mm3)
weight=Volume(lxbxh)*7.85x10-3*9.81x1000
